SPALAS涂層系統(tǒng)
SPALAS™ COATING SYSTEM
OverviewAutomated SPALASTM coating system is developed for a new type of nano-enabled optical coatings. SPALASTM coating is a wet chemistry layer-by-layer absorption process, based on chemical or electrostatic interactions between the material building blocks. The coating machine allows the applications of optical grade coatings on various substrate materials, including plastics and glass. SPALASTM coatings possess has advantages over traditional vacuum or sol-gel based coatings, including unparallel low cost, small space requirement, ease to use, and scalable to very large size. SPALASTM coating technology has a broad range of applications, including solar panel light absorption enhancement, anti-reflection of optical surfaces, IR optical coatings, anti-fog coatings, and other nanostructured multi-functional coatings.
ULTRA LONG SILVER NANOWIRES 超長銀納米線
OverviewWell-dispersed passivated ultra-long Silver NanoWires (AgNW) produced by Nanotrons Corporation combine the high intrinsic electrical and thermal conductivity, ductility, tensile strength and environmental stability of silver with the low concentration percolation benefit of this ultra-high aspect ratio nanomaterial. Silver NanoWires can find great applications for printed inks, adhesives, solar, display, and anti-microbial.
GRAPHENE NANO SHEETS
OverviewThe functionalized graphene sheets (FGS) produced by Nanotrons Corporation have high BET surface areas of over 820 m2/g, among the highest on the market. The functional groups (COH, CO, COOH ) allow good dispersion of the graphene sheets in most of solvents through simple sonication. Nanotrons high performance FGS have many great commercial, military, and aerospace applications.
TRANSPARENT CONDUCTIVE NANOPAINT
OverviewNanoPaint™ is a high-tech coating that can be applied to objects of nearly all shapes, sizes, and materials, including plastics and glass. The nanocomposite paint offers superior optical clarity, adhesion, and scratch resistance compared to alternative coating methods. Coated objects can be used at temperatures up to 230°C. NanoPaint™ coatings exhibit high visible transparency of >90%, have a refractive index of 1.6, and resist abrasion. Sheet resistance can be optimized for specific applications from 104 to 108 ohm/square. NanoPaint™ transparent conductive coating technology has a broad range of applications, including electrostatic dissipation (ESD), EMI shielding, and for opto-electronic devices.
